Apple CEO Tim Cook to appear on ‘Late Show’ with Stephen Colbert this Tuesday, Sept. 15

Stephen Colbert

Heads up! Tim Cook is set to appear next month at Box’s BoxWorks conference, WSJ’s WSJ.D Live conference, and perhaps most importantly, CBS’s The Late Show next week. Stephen Colbert, previously of Comedy Central’s The Daily Show and Colbert Report, took over hosting duties at CBS’s late night variety show earlier this week on Tuesday after David Letterman’s recent retirement. Colbert announced in a cheeky tweet tonight that Tim Cook will appear as a guest during the comedian’s second week on the air.

Colbert sported an Apple Watch during the run up to his new show’s premier earlier this summer, though he hasn’t worn it on set during the first week of broadcasting. An Apple Watch with Link Bracelet, of course, is seen in the tweet announcing Cook as an upcoming guest so we’ll have to see if he brings it out for the interview.

On his previous show, Colbert promoted the iPhone 6 between it’s announcement and launch on Comedy Central so the new models will probably be a topic.

So when you can tune in to catch the Apple CEO interviewed by Colbert? Tuesday, September 15th at 11:35 PM ET. This should be a good one.
